
Samar Ali
Samar Ali is a professor of politics and law at Vanderbilt University, known for her expertise in counter-terrorism and national security. She previously worked in the Department of Homeland Security during the Obama administration, where she focused on addressing security challenges. Ali has been vocal about the implications of national security policies and the importance of accountability, especially in light of recent incidents involving classified information leaks.
